Best time to go to Alpine

The best time to visit Alpine can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Alpine falls in July, when vis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Alpine fal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January29.3°F (-1.5°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February32.4°F (0.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low
March40.1°F (4.5°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
April48.0°F (8.9°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
May55.8°F (13.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ately HighAverage
June66.6°F (19.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ately HighAverage
July67.6°F (19.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August65.3°F (18.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
September60.6°F (15.9°C)Light RainSunnyAverageAverage
October50.4°F (10.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yAverageAverage
November39.6°F (4.2°C)No Rain (Dry)SunnyModerately LowSlightly High
December30.7°F (-0.7°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yModerately LowSlightly Low

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Alpine?
The best area to stay in Alpine is within the village itself, particularly near the intersection of US-191 and AZ-180.This central part of Alpine is where you'll find the majority of the village's amenities. It's a compact area with a few local eateries, a general store, and the Alpine Public Library, all within easy walking distance. The layout is straightforward, making it simple to navigate.Couples looking for a peaceful retreat will find this area ideal. You're perfectly positioned to enjoy the quiet surroundings and the natural beauty of the White Mountains. Access to scenic drives like the Coronado Trail Scenic Byway is just moments away, offering stunning views and opportunities for photography.For those planning to explore the surrounding wilderness, staying in the village centre offers convenience.
When is the best time to go to Alpine?
The best time to visit Alpine is during the summer months, from June to August, or in the autumn, particularly September and October.Summer offers consistently warm, sunny days, great for exploring the outdoors. The daytime temperatures are comfortable for activities like hiking, fishing, and enjoying the natural beauty of the White Mountains. It's an ideal time for families looking to spend quality time together in a relaxed, scenic environment.Autumn brings cooler temperatures and stunning fall foliage, making it a picturesque time for a visit. The changing colours of the aspens and oaks create a beautiful backdrop for scenic drives and walks.
